Understanding French Drainpipes



A substantial number of home owners might not fully understand the essential role that French drains play in efficient water administration. These drain systems are made to direct surface water and groundwater away from susceptible locations, such as structures and cellars, to stop water buildup that could lead to structural damage.


A French drain usually includes a trench loaded with crushed rock or rock, containing a perforated pipe that collects and channels excess water away from the residential property. This system is specifically beneficial in areas with poor water drainage or high water tables, where traditional drainage methods may prove inadequate.


Understanding the mechanics of French drains pipes is crucial for house owners looking for to alleviate prospective water damage. Proper installation and upkeep make sure that the system works efficiently, allowing for reliable water diversion and defense of the building. Routine assessments can assist identify any type of clogs or sediment build-up that might hinder the drain's performance.

Indicators You Required a French Drainpipe



Identifying the indicators that indicate the need for a French drain is important for preserving a healthy residential property and preventing potential water damages. One of the most famous signs is consistent merging of water in your lawn, especially after heavy rainfall. This can result in saturated soil, which might endanger the architectural honesty of close-by structures.


One more sign is the presence of soaked or overly moist locations, which may draw in pests and create an optimal atmosphere for mold and mildew. In addition, if you see water infiltration in your basement or crawl space, it is crucial to address drainage concerns immediately to prevent comprehensive damage.


Regular erosion of dirt or plants in specific locations can signal inadequate drain. Additionally, if you observe that certain plants are growing exceedingly while others are wilting, it may show uneven dampness degrees in the soil.


Last but not least, if your residential property is situated in a low-lying area or near water bodies, the requirement for a French drainpipe becomes much more necessary to handle drainage efficiently. Identifying these signs early can aid mitigate water damages and maintain the stability of your residential or commercial property.

Maintenance Tips for Durability



Correct maintenance of a French drainpipe system is essential for ensuring its long life and effectiveness in handling excess water. Normal inspections must be performed at the very least twice a year to determine any kind of indicators of clogs, erosion, or damage. It is very important to check the outlet for appropriate drain circulation; standing water can show a blockage that needs immediate interest.


To avoid debris build-up, keep the location bordering the drainpipe tidy by regularly clearing leaves, dirt, and other organic products. This will aid maintain unhampered water flow and reduce the threat of blockages. In addition, take into consideration mounting a filter or grate over the entry of the drain to minimize the entrance of big debris.


During hefty rainfall or after considerable weather events, keep track of the system carefully to ensure it is functioning efficiently. It might be smart to speak with a professional for a thorough find examination and possible repair services if you discover persistent drainage concerns. Remember that a well-maintained French drain not just lengthens its life expectancy yet additionally protects your residential or commercial property from water damage, making it an important financial investment for your lawn.
